The nose showed intense minerality with crushed stone, lime, and sweet florals. On the palate, I found soft textures with peach, apple and hints of lemon, sweet inner florals and refreshing acidity. It finished clean with lasting ripe peach and hints of citrus rind. — 8 years ago

This amazing little half bottle was still astoundingly fresh and vibrant, but best of all was the fact that it came from one of my first-love German Riesling vineyards, Piesporter Goldtröpfchen, and from the finest vintage of that decade - 1997! — 9 years ago
